Output 31ed2becf7d914932a898e609ed0fddea407537cb01c554fd392145c300a22ff:3

value
83616554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b6fce1f92938a0a5c40253d64deaa725821d15 OP_EQUAL
address
MLBTzMPQyEbMMvD4voLJkJ5xBvBx72cw98
transaction
31ed2becf7d914932a898e609ed0fddea407537cb01c554fd392145c300a22ff
spent
true